We can't safely extract the knownbits of target constant pools (e.g.
X86ISD::VBROADCAST_LOAD) because SimplifyDemandedBits may then attempt to
constant fold it, which then infinite loops as it gets relowered to
X86ISD::VBROADCAST_LOAD again......
As an initial stopgap, we could just not constant fold if SimplifyDemandedBits
encounters an opcode above FIRST_TARGET_MEMORY_OPCODE (or is a MemSDNode?) but
this doesn't address non-loading target patterns that might be used for
constant creation, so maybe we need some way to flag that a
computeKnownBitsForTargetNode call came from a lowered constant?
